Post by: Crowquill on February 18, 2008, 12:56:21 am
Su-Pee-Su In-Be-Daa

Paa-to II

AKA "Space Invaders Part II"

And in case anyone is wondering, the romanized 'pee' is pronounced like the english word "pay". Katakana is the only "alphabet" that I can still read. Not bad considering I took a year of Japanese in college over 10 years ago. It actually helps in this hobby since titles are usually in this set of characters. Katakana is also used for words brought into the Japanese language from other languages. For instance the word "button" is written in Katakana on many japanese instruction cards. There is also another set--Hiragana--that's used for normal, traditional written Japanese.
